Geboorte van Adonis Landschappen met mythologische en bijbelse voorstellingen (serietitel) Myrrha, which changed into a myrrh tree, reveals her son Adonis. Adonis is the child of Myrrha and her father THEIAS. A group of water nymphs care of the newborn kind. Manufacturer : designed by Hans Bolprentmaker: Philip Galle (rejected attribution) printmaker: anonymous place manufacture: Southern Netherlands Date: ca. 1550 - ca. 1650 Physical features: etching material: paper Technique: etching Dimensions: sheet: h 125 mm × W 185 mmToelichtingSerie of 30 numbered prints. Order remains unclear, because the numbers of different states (with or without caption) afwijkt. Subject: birth of Adonis: the tree splits open to release the baby; the Naiads take care of himmetamorphoses of female persons into tree
